1.Effect of Different Fermentation Conditions on Fungal Community and Chemical Composition of Aurantii Fructus
Zhihong YAN ; Xiumei LIU ; Qiuyan GUAN ; Yonggui SONG ; Zhifu AI ; Genhua ZHU ; Yuhui PING ; Ming YANG ; Qin ZHENG ; Huanhua XU ; Dan SU
Chinese Journal of Experimental Traditional Medical Formulae 2025;31(11):254-262
ObjectiveTo investigate the effects of different fermentation methods and times on the fungal flora and chemical composition of Aurantii Fructus, in order to obtain the optimal fermentation conditions and flora structure, and to ensure the stability and controllability of the fermented varieties. MethodsScanning electron microscopy was used to observe and analyze the colony characteristics on the surface of Aurantii Fructus under different fermentation conditions. Internal transcribed spacer 2(ITS2) high-throughput sequencing, combined with fungal community diversity analysis and fungal community structure analysis, were used to obtain the fungal flora microbial categories of Aurantii Fructus under the conditions of traditional pressure-shelf fermentation and non-pressure-shelf natural fermentation for 7, 14, 21 d(numbered Y1-Y3 for the former, and numbered F1-F3 for the latter), respectively. At the same time, the chemical components in the fermentation process were detected by ultra-high performance liquid chromatography-quadrupole-time-of-flight mass spectrometry(UPLC-Q-TOF-MS/MS), combined with principal component analysis(PCA), partial least squares-discriminant analysis(PLS-DA) and compound retention time, parent ions, characteristic fragment ions and other information, the differential compounds between the different fermentation samples were screened and identified. ResultsThe analysis of fungal community diversity showed that the dominant flora did not change at different fermentation time points in the traditional pressure-shelf fermentation method, while in the non-pressure-shelf natural fermentation method, there was a significant difference with the fermentation process, and at the genus level, the dominant genus of samples Y1, Y2, Y3 and F2 was Aspergillus, while the dominant genera of samples F1 and F3 were both Rhizopus. This indicated that the microbial growth environment provided by the traditional fermentation method was more stable, and the microbial community structure was more stable, which was more conducive to the stable and controllable fermentation process and fermented products. A total of 155 compounds were identified by compositional analysis, including 70 flavonoids, 38 coumarins, 10 alkaloids, 34 organic acids and 3 other compounds. After fermentation, two new components of ribalinine and pranferin were produced. Different fermentation conditions also brought about differences in chemical composition, multivariate statistical analysis obtained 26 differential compounds under two different fermentation methods, mainly including flavonoids, organic acids and coumarins. Comprehensively, the microbial community structure of samples fermented by the traditional pressure-shelf method of Aurantii Fructus for 14 d was stable, the species richness was high and the overall content of differential compounds was high, which was the optimal processing condition. ConclusionCompared with non-pressure-shelf natural fermentation, the traditional method has obvious advantages in terms of the stability of the microbial community structure and the content of chemical compounds, and the optimal condition is 14 days of fermentation. This study is helpful to promote the quality stability and fermentation bioavailability of fermented products of Aurantii Fructus, as well as to provide an experimental basis for the further improvement of the quality control methods of this variety.

3.Rehabilitation effects of psychomotor therapy on young and middle-aged schizophrenic inpatients
Haiyun LI ; Liang MING ; Daojin WANG ; Wenli ZHU ; Xiumei WU ; Yuan PAN ; Tingting JIANG
Sichuan Mental Health 2024;37(2):114-119
BackgroundRehabilitation for schizophrenia typically relies on pharmacological interventions, yet their efficacy in improving social function and quality of life remains limited. In recent years, non-pharmacological approaches have shown promise in enhancing rehabilitation outcomes. However, research on the effectiveness of psychomotor therapy specifically for young and middle-aged schizophrenic inpatients is limited. ObjectiveTo explore the effects of psychomotor therapy on the rehabilitation of young and middle-aged schizophrenic inpatients, and to provide a reference for treatment strategies. MethodsA total of 104 young and middle-aged schizophrenic inpatients who met the International Classification of Diseases,tenth edition (ICD-10) diagnostic criteria and hospitalized in the Fourth People's Hospital of Wuhu from June 2021 to June 2022 were selected. Patients were randomly divided into two groups of 52 each using random number table method. Both groups received treatment with risperidone tablets (2~4 mg/d) , along with routine nursing care. Additionally, the research group received an extra 45~55 minutes of psychomotor therapy 2~3 times per week for 12 weeks. The control group received the same psychomotor therapy after the study. Positive and Negative Symptom Scale (PANSS), Scales of Social-skills for Psychiatric Inpatient (SSPI) and Insight and Treatment Attitude Questionnaire (ITAQ) were used to assess the patients before the intervention and at 4th, 8th and 12th week after the intervention. ResultsThe main effects of intervention at different time points for PANSS positive symptoms, negative symptoms and general psychopathology subscale scores, PANSS total score, SSPI score and ITAQ score were all statistically significant (F=33.989, 204.245, 82.817, 279.596, 26.144, 7.463, P<0.01). Furthermore, statistically significant between-group differences were observed in PANSS negative symptoms and general psychopathology subscale scores, PANSS total score, SSPI score and ITAQ score (F=30.053, 5.306, 33.417, 33.013, 18.608, P<0.05 or 0.01). Moreover, the interaction effect of time and group were statistically significant for PANSS positive symptoms, negative symptoms and general psychopathology subscale score, PANSS total score and SSPI score (F=3.472, 9.798, 3.843, 14.390, 20.661, P<0.05 or 0.01). After 12 weeks of intervention, the research group exhibited statistically significantly lower PANSS total score and subscale scores compared with baseline (P<0.01), while their SSPI total score was significantly higher than that of control group(P<0.01). Additionally, compared with the control group, the research group had statistically significantly lower PANSS total score and subscale scores , while their SSPI score was statistically significantly higher than those of control group(P<0.01). ConclusionPsychomotor therapy may contribute to the improvement of the psychiatric symptoms and social function in young and middle-aged inpatients with schizophrenia, enhancing their rehabilitation outcomes. 4.Effect of adipose-derived stem cell-derived exosomes on migration ability of macrophages in vitro
Bo YUAN ; Jiayi XIE ; Siyu JIANG ; Yajun MENG ; Qinghua ZHU ; Xiaofei LI ; Xiumei FU ; Lide XIE
Journal of Jilin University(Medicine Edition) 2024;50(3):718-727
Objective:To discuss the effect of adipose-derived stem cell-derived exosomes(ADSC-Exos)on the migration ability of the macrophages RAW264.7,and to clarify its role in promoting function of the macrophages.Methods:The adipose tissue adjacent to epididymis of the SD rats was isolated to perform primary culture of the adipose-derived stem cells(ADSCs).The adipogenic and osteogenic differentiation induction was conducted,and the multidirectional differentiation potential of the ADSCs was detected by oil Red O and Alizarin red staining.Western blotting and immunofluorescence methods were used to detect the positive expressions of the ADSCs markers CD29 and CD44;the ADSC-Exos were extracted by Exos isolation kit,and the morphology,size,and distribution of particle size of the ADSC-Exos were examined by transmission electron microscope and nanoparticle tracking analyzer;the expression levels of exosome-specific markers CD9 and TSG101 proteins in the ADSC-Exos were detected by Western blotting method;the uptake of ADSC-Exos by the macrophages was observed by tracing method.The macrophages RAW264.7 were divided into control group,10 mg·L-1 ADSC-Exos group,20 mg·L-1 ADSC-Exos group,and 40 mg·L-1 ADSC-Exos group.The activities of the macrophages in various groups were detected by 5-ethynyl-2'-deoxyuridine(EdU)staining;the number of migration macrophages in various groups was detected by Transwell chamber assay;the adhesion of macrophages in various groups was observed by fluorescence microscope.Results:After 24 h of primary culture,the ADSCs adhered to the wall and exhibited scattered,elongated shapes;after 7 d of culture,the adherent cells showed a comb-like,vortex-like orderly arrangement,resembling fibroblasts;after 10 passages,the irregular morphology of the ADSCs and decreased proliferation rate were found.The isolated ADSCs showed potential for the osteogenic and adipogenic differentiation,and the expressions of CD29 and CD44 proteins were positive.The transmission electron microscope observation resuls showed that the ADSC-Exos appeared disc-shaped,and the main peak of particle size distribution was around 132 nm.The CD9 and TSG101 proteins were positively expressed in the ADSC-Exos,indicating successful extraction.The fluorescence microscope results showed red fluorescence signals around the nuclei of the RAW264.7 cells,indicating the uptake of ADSC-Exos by the macrophages.Compared with control group,the rates of EdU positive cells in 10,20,and 40 mg·L-1 ADSC-Exos groups were significantly increased(P<0.05);compared with 10 mg·L-1 ADSC-Exos group,the rate of EdU positive cells in 20 mg·L-1 ADSC-Exos group was significantly increased(P<0.05).Compared with control group,the numbers of migration cells in 10,20,and 40 mg·L-1 ADSC-Exos groups were significantly increased(P<0.05);compared with 10 mg·L-1 ADSC-Exos group,the numbers of migration cells in 20 and 40 mg·L-1 ADSC-Exos groups were significantly increased(P<0.05).Compared with control group,the numbers of the adherent macrophages in 10,20,and 40 mg·L-1 ADSC-Exos groups were significantly increased(P<0.05);compared with 10 mg·L-1 ADSC-Exos group,the number of adherent macrophages in 20 mg·L-1 ADSC-Exos group was significantly increased(P<0.05).Conclusion:The ADSC-Exos can be internalized by the macrophages and they can enhance the migration ability of the macrophages by affecting the cell adhesion.
5.Predictive value of transvaginal ultrasound measurement of cervical length in first and second trimester on spontaneous preterm birth in singleton pregnancies
Qian WU ; Junya CHEN ; Xiaoxiao ZHANG ; Lixin FAN ; Yuchun ZHU ; Baihua JING ; Linlin WANG ; Ruina HUANG ; Chen LI ; Xiumei LI ; Huixia YANG
Chinese Journal of Perinatal Medicine 2022;25(5):326-331
Objective:To explore the predictive value of transvaginal ultrasound measurement of cervical length (CL) in the first and second trimester on spontaneous preterm birth in singleton pregnant women.Methods:This study retrospectively recruited 2 254 singleton pregnancies without severe comorbidities at Peking University First Hospital from January 2019 to June 2019. CL was measured for all subjects using transvaginal ultrasound in the first (11-13 +6 weeks) and second trimester (21-23 +6 weeks). Differences in CL between women with preterm (preterm group) and full-term delivery (full-term group) as well as the CL during the first and second trimester were compared. The independent risk factors for preterm birth and the predictive value of CL in the first and second trimester for spontaneous preterm birth were also explored. Fisher's exact test, t-test, χ2 test, and logistic regression analysis, etc, were adopted for statistical analysis. Results:(1) For the 2 254 subjects, CL measured in the first trimester and second trimester were (36.1±4.2) mm (22.4-52.6 mm) and (36.9±5.3) mm (2.9-59.7 mm), respectively. The incidence of short cervix in the first trimester and second trimester were 0.31% (7/2 254) and 1.46% (33/2 254), respectively. When CL was ≤25.0 mm ( OR=43.92, 95% CI:6.83-282.49) or >25.0-≤30.3 mm ( OR=6.59, 95% CI:1.97-22.0) in the first trimester, the risk of short cervix increased in the second trimester (both P<0.05). (2) The total incidence of preterm delivery was 3.06% (69/2 254). CL and the incidence of short cervix did not differ significantly in the first trimester between the preterm and full-term group [(35.2±4.5) and (36.1±4.1) mm, t=-1.78, P=0.076; 1.5% (1/69) and 0.3% (6/2 185), χ 2=2.98, P=0.084]. Compared with the full-term group, CL was shorter and the incidence of short cervix was higher in the second trimester in the preterm group [(33.6±6.7) vs (37.0±5.2) mm, t=-5.12;8.7% (6/69) vs 1.2% (27/2 185), χ 2=25.80, P<0.001]. (3) Multivariate regression analysis showed that age ≥35 years ( OR=2.05, 95% CI:1.22-3.46), history of spontaneous preterm birth ( OR=25.25, 95% CI:5.01-127.28), conception assisted by reproductive technology ( OR=10.39, 95% CI:2.39-50.33), and short cervix during the second trimester were independent risk factors for premature delivery. (4) There was no significant difference in the risk of preterm delivery when comparing to those with CL≤25.0 mm, >25.0-≤30.3 mm, >30.3-≤33.0 mm, >33.0-≤35.7 mm, >35.7-≤38.7 mm women with CL>38.7 mm during the first trimester (all P>0.05). The risk of premature delivery was relatively increased for those with CL≤25.0 mm,>25.0-≤29.5 mm, >29.5-≤33.6 mm, >33.6~≤36.8 mm, >36.8~≤40.1 mm during the second trimester compared to those with CL>40.1 mm [ OR (95% CI):17.64 (4.99-62.32), 6.89 (2.11-22.55), 3.58 (1.34-9.59), 4.04 (1.58-10.32), 3.34 (1.28-8.67), respectively , all P<0.05]. (5) When CL≤25.0 mm and ≤29.5 mm in the second trimester were used as the cut-off value, the prediction of preterm delivery was with a sensitivity of 8.70% and 17.39%, specificity of 98.80% and 95.29%, positive predictive value of 18.20% and 10.43%, negative predictive value of 97.16% and 97.34%, and the accuracy rate of 96.01% and 92.90%, respectively. Conclusions:There were no significant differences in CL and the incidence of short cervix during the first trimester among women with preterm or full-term delivery. CL in the first trimester is not an independent risk factor for preterm birth, but the risk of short cervix in the second trimester is increased when CL≤30.3 mm in the first trimester. The shorter the cervix during the second trimester, the greater the risk of preterm birth.
6.Analysis of pathogenic bacteria of urinary tract infection in patients with mental disorders of different genders
Lei YUE ; Xiumei ZHU ; Shijing HE ; Shaojing YAN
Sichuan Mental Health 2022;35(3):245-249
ObjectiveTo analyze the gender differences in the pathogen distribution and drug susceptibility of bacteria causing urinary tract infection among psychiatric inpatients in a hospital in Guangzhou, and to provide a basis for clinical diagnosis and rational use of drugs in treatment. MethodsClinical data of 326 psychiatric patients complicating urinary tract infection in a hospital in Guangzhou from 2019 to 2020 were retrospectively analyzed, including 126 males and 200 females. Data including gender, age, identification results of urinary tract pathogens from urine samples and drug susceptibility results were collected. The differences in bacterial distribution and drug resistance rate of urinary tract infection pathogens in patients of different genders were analyzed. ResultsA total of 326 strains of urinary tract infection bacteria were isolated, including 103 strains (31.60%) of multi-drug resistant bacteria. Male and female urinary tract infection in patients with multi-drug resistant bacteria were detected 52 strains (41.27%) and 51 strains (25.50%), the detection rate of multi-drug resistant bacteria in female patients was significantly higher than that in male patients, with statistical difference (χ2=8.895, P<0.01). In terms of bacterial distribution, the composition ratio of Escherichia coli in female patients was higher than that in male patients (χ2=14.794), while the composition ratio of Acinetobacter baumannii and Pseudomonas aeruginosa was lower than that in male patients (χ2=13.665, 4.054), with statistical difference (P<0.05 or 0.01). The drug susceptibility results showed that Escherichia coli isolated from female patients were less resistant to various antibiotics such as ampicillin/sulbactam, aztreonam, cefepime, ceftazidime, levofloxacin, imipenem and meropenem than those from male patients (χ2=5.028~17.680, P<0.05 or 0.01). ConclusionThe prevalence rate and bacterial distribution of psychiatric patients complicating urinary tract infection differ between patients of different genders, furthermore, the rate of drug resistance for Escherichia coli is lower in female patients than that in male patients.
7.Construction of a risk prediction model for poor healing of surgical incisions after removal of thoracic and abdominal drainage tubes
Haiqing ZHOU ; Mingxue WANG ; Chunye WANG ; Enxia ZHU ; He LIU ; Lifei SHI ; Xiumei CHU
Chinese Journal of Modern Nursing 2022;28(1):70-75
Objective:To explore the independent risk factors of poor healing of surgical incisions in patients with drainage tube removal after thoracic and abdominal surgery and establish a risk prediction model for poor healing of surgical incisions.Methods:Using the convenient sampling method, a total of 545 patients who underwent thoracic and abdominal surgery in the Affiliated Hospital of Qingdao University were selected from July to December 2020. The patients were divided into the poor wound healing group ( n=87) and the non-incision poor healing group ( n=458) according to whether they had poor wound healing. Logistic regression analysis was used to analyze the risk factors of poor healing of surgical incisions and build a risk prediction model. The receiver operating characteristic (ROC) area under the curve was used to test the model to predict the effect and 230 patients were selected to verify the model prediction effect. Results:In this study, 5 factors including duration of exudation, serum albumin, incision infection, the volume of exudation during catheterization and catheterization time were finally included to construct a risk prediction model. The model formula was Z=4.608+4.855× duration of exudation +3.173× serum albumin +3.739× infection of the incision +2.271×the volume of exudation during catheterization + 0.466× catheterization time. The area under ROC curve of this model was 0.773 (95% CI: 0.678 - 0.868). The maximum value of Youden index was 0.549, the sensitivity was 0.742 and the specificity was 0.807. Conclusions:The risk prediction model of poor incision healing after drainage tube removal for patients undergoing thoracic and abdominal surgery can better predict the risk of poor incision healing and provide a basis for clinical medical staff to take preventive management measures for high-risk patients in time.
8.Safety Evaluation of Bee Venom Plastics with Transdermal Administration
Yuan GAO ; Feng ZHU ; Zhibin YANG ; Chenggui ZHANG ; Hairong ZHAO ; Xiumei WU ; Yue LI ; Heng LIU
China Pharmacy 2019;30(16):2181-2186
OBJECTIVE: To investigate the acute toxicity, long-term toxicity, skin irritation and anaphylaxis of Bee venom (BV) plastics, and to evaluate its preclinical safety. METHODS: The acute toxicity of BV plastics to rats was investigated after administration of high-dose, medium-dose and low-dose (144, 96, 48 mg/kg) of BV plastics. The long-term toxicity of BV plastics was investigated by continuous administration of high-dose, medium-dose and low-dose (72, 48, 24 mg/kg) of BV plastics for 28 days. The irritation of intact and damaged skin in rabbits with 8 mg/kg BV plastics was investigated by using the self-control method of left and right homologous body. The skin anaphylaxis of guinea pig were investigated after sensitized with 15 mg/kg BV plastics on the left back (on 0, 7th, 14th day) and stimulated with 15 mg/kg BV plastics on the right back. RESULTS: During the acute toxicity experiment with BV plastic,the weight of rats and the changes of viscera were normal,and there was no relevant toxic reaction. Long-term toxicity test results showed that no significant pathological changes were observed at 24 h after the last administration; the spleen index of rats in BV low-dose group, testicular index in middle-dose group and epididymis index in high-dose and middle-dose groups were significantly increased, while PT in plasma of rats in BV medium-dose and low-dose groups was significantly prolonged (P<0.05). There were no abnormal changes in organ appearance, other organ index, coagulation index and blood biochemical index. All above indexes became normal at the end of 2-week recovery period. Skin irritation test showed that BV plastics could cause slight erythema and obvious scab on the skin of rabbits which along with little irritation on intact or damaged skin. Skin anaphylaxis test showed that BV plastics produced mild erythema in the skin of guinea pigs, belonging to light allergy. CONCLUSIONS: No acute or long-term toxicity is observed after transdermal administration of BV plastics, which is safe and only causes mild irritation and irritability to skin, indicating there is good safety of the plastic under experiment doses.
9.Meta-analysis of SGLT2 inhibitors and stroke risk in type 2 diabetic patients
Man GUO ; Jingsong LI ; Yong XU ; Xiumei MA ; Jianhua ZHU ; Lan JIANG
Chinese Journal of Endocrinology and Metabolism 2018;34(10):827-833
Objective To evaluate the effects of sodium-glucose cotransporter 2 ( SGLT2) inhibitors on the stroke risk for patients with type 2 diabetes mellitus (T2DM). Methods A systemic meta-analysis including 30 random control trails ( RCTs) was performed to compare the risk of stroke between type 2 diabetic patients treated with SGLT2 inhibitors and control drugs. Then their bias risk and quality were assessed and meta-analysis was conducted using Stata12.0 software. Results Thirty RCTs enrolling 74456 participants were selected for meta-analysis. The stroke incidence in the group receiving SGLT2 inhibitor monotherapy or combination therapy did not significantly differ from that in control group, with relative risk (RR) 1.01 (95%CI 0.93-1.10, P=0.978) and 1.00 (95%CI 0.92-1.09, P=0. 874 ) , respectively. Three SGLT2 inhibitors canagliflozin, dapagliflozin, and empagliflozin did not increase the risk of stroke, with similar RR values ( RR=0.91, 0.99, 1.13, respectively) . Subgroup analyses showed that there was no correlation between SGLT2 inhibitors and stroke risk in different gender, age, diabetes duration, body mass index, or HbA1C levels. Conclusions Whether administered as monotherapy or add-on therapy, SGLT2 inhibitors did not increase stroke incidence, and there were no significant within-class differences.
10.Analysis of the Correlation between Drug Resistance of Pseudomonas aeruginosa and Antibiotics Use Den-sity in Our Hospital
Yingzhou FU ; Liping YANG ; Yun CHEN ; Qian GONG ; Xiumei GU ; Qing ZHU ; Yilan FU ; Lizhi CAO
China Pharmacy 2017;28(5):607-610
OBJECTIVE:To provide reference for rational use of antibiotics to treat Pseudomonas aeruginosa (PA) infection in the clinic. METHODS:Resistant rate of PA in our hospital during 2011-2015 were analyzed retrospectively. Antibiotics use densi-ty(AUD)of 10 commonly used antibiotics were analyzed statistically,and the correlation of resistant rate with AUD was investi-gated by Spearman correlation analysis. RESULTS:One thousaud and eleven strains of PA were isolated in our hospital during 2011-2014,detection rate of PA always occupied the top 5 place. Top 3 antibiotics in the list of AUD were levofloxacin,ceftazi-dime,cefoperazone sodium and tazobactam sodium. AUD of piperacillin sodium and tazobactam sodium,levofloxacin,ciprofloxa-cin and meropenem were positively correlated with resistant rate of PA(r were 1.000,0.900,1.000,1.000,P<0.05). AUD of ce-foperazone sodium and tazobactam sodium were negatively correlated with resistant rate of PA(r=-0.900,P<0.05). AUD of imi-penem and cilastatin sodium,ceftazidime,gentamicin,aztreonam and amikacin had no correlation with resistant rate of PA(P>0.05). CONCLUSIONS:There is correlation between AUD of antibiotics and resistant rate of PA. It is of important significance to detect resistant rate of PA and the use of antibiotics regularly. Antibiotics should be selected cautiously in accordance with bacterial monitoring data,results of drug sensitivity tests,the amount and resistant rate of antibiotics,etc,in order to reduce resistant PA.
